5. A particle moves along the x axis. Its position varies with time according to the expression x =10+ 20t-5t ², where x is in meters and t is in seconds. (a) Determine the displacement of the particle in the time intervals t= 0 to t= 2 s (b) Calculate the average velocity during this time interval. (c) Find the instantaneous velocity of the particle at the origin.
